Quote (Warmaster Nice @ 15 June 2006 (19:08))
Excellent. Those Voraces look very close to a Knight conversion project I wanted to do a while ago. Once my finances stabilize I'm definitely getting some. I'll probably be changing the weapons outfit a bit and redo the shoulders slightly but apart from that they'll be perfect!

I like them cus they look appropriate to something armed with heavy laser/shock weapons, and they're about the right size too. If it weren't for the really gigantic bases on the Knights Paladin they'd be almost the same size (The paladins are actually slightly taller, but only because they're hunched over fowards so their shoulders extend considerably above their heads). I've been kinda tempted to get copies of the Andrayada super-walkers to use as titans as well. Especially the Majestic and Mordent would fit spectacularly as a Warlord and Reaver. And the best part: They're actually to 1/300th scale instead of 1/600th scale!

Looking like a good force.

If I was to offer one painting tip, it'd be to take a *ridiculously* watered down mix of black paint and run it over the surface of the Knights and BaM, instant shadow / shading effect.

How are you thinking of doing the bases?

I'm not entirely sure what I'm going to do with the bases at present. I was thinking I might paint them with jel-medium and dip them in sand, put a few rocks on them for added bonus. It's easy and cheap. I might go over the knights with a black-wash, but I don't think they need it. Those photos are far more 'even' in coloration then they are IRL. The paint itself is reflective, being metallic, so the flash from the photograph makes them look much brighter then they actually are.
